At least one person appears to have been injured following a three-vehicle accident in the Norwood section of The Bronx on Sunday morning, July 26.

Norwood News reached out to FDNY / EMS for details as one person was seen been transported away from the accident in a stretcher and into a nearby ambulance. We will share more details as they become available.

 

The junction is next to P.S. 56.

When contacted, the NYPD press office said they did not yet have a report on the incident and recommended that we check back later on Sunday.

 

Substantial damage was seen to two cars and less damage to a third. They were later towed away. A police officer at the scene did say that the gray-colored car had been moved after the accident and prior to the attached video being recorded (perhaps to let passing traffic get by.]

Another male bystander who lives on Decatur Avenue said the neighborhood was generally quiet. “Things like this don’t happen often here, especially at this intersection because, you know, not only do we have lights now but it’s a school setting. We barely see people going past 10 [p.m.] around here.  People are very respectful.” he said. “It’s a small neighborhood. Anyone that comes around here probably lives around here.”

 

“This is truly shocking,” the man continued.

With collision investigations, the NYPD handles all criminal aspects of the investigation, while NYC Department of Transportation (DOT) reviews the street design at the locations of such crashes.
